Deep Dive into End Mills: Types, Applications, and Best Practices

Embarking on a journey through the world of end mills unveils a diverse instrument collection, each meticulously crafted to tackle specific machining tasks. From tackling intricate details to shaping substantial components, these rotary cutting tools are indispensable in various manufacturing processes.

Understanding the nuances of different end mill types is paramount for achieving optimal results. Popular classifications include ball nose mills, which excel at producing smooth curves and radii; straight mills, renowned for their precision in creating flat surfaces and slots; and relief mills, specialized in shaping corners and edges with finesse.

  • When selecting an end mill, factors like the composition being machined, desired finish, and cutting speed must be carefully considered.
  • To maximize tool life and minimize machining time, adherence to best practices is crucial. This includes selecting the appropriate feed rate, spindle speed, and depth of cut for each specific application.

Furthermore, proper device maintenance, including regular sharpening and inspection, ensures consistent performance and extends the lifespan of these valuable assets.
